While optimistic about future, Ken Read says Canada’s absence on FIS Council is ‘unfortunate’

After coming up just five votes short in the recent election for FIS Council, Ken Read says it's disappointing that Canada doesn't currently have a seat at the table. The goal now is to get someone else elected, confirming he will not run again.

FIS President Johan Eliasch after one month on the job

It’s been just over a month since newly elected FIS President Johan Eliasch took over the reins. In that short time, he has led two FIS Council meetings, appointed a new secretary general and named the formation of nine new working groups and committees.
